IIS配置网站定时任务必设参数图文教程
在IIS(Internet Information Services)中配置网站定时任务是确保网站自动化流程顺畅运行的关键步骤,正确设置必要的参数不仅能够保障定时任务的有效执行,还能优化服务器资源的使用效率,下面将详细介绍如何在IIS中配置网站定时任务的必要参数。
应用程序池的参数设置
固定时间间隔 (分钟)
1、定义与重要性:固定时间间隔是指IIS应用程序池在自动回收之前运行的时间,这一设置主要用于防止应用程序长时间运行导致的内存泄露或资源耗尽问题。
2、设置步骤:
打开IIS管理界面。
点击“应用程序池”,选择目标应用程序池,右键选择“高级设置…”。
找到“固定时间间隔 (分钟)”选项进行设置。
3、推荐值:根据网站访问量和资源使用情况设定,一般建议设置为每日的非高峰时间段,如每29小时。
闲置超时 (分钟)
1、定义与重要性:闲置超时是指当应用程序池在一定时间内无请求时,将被IIS自动关闭以释放资源,这有助于节约服务器资源,特别是在多站点共享同一服务器的环境下尤为重要。
2、设置步骤:
同样在“高级设置…”中找到“闲置超时 (分钟)”。
输入适当的分钟数。
3、注意:闲置超时的值不应超过固定时间间隔的值。
通过合理配置这两个参数,可以有效地管理网站资源的使用,并确保定时任务的稳定运行。
定时任务的配置策略
固定时间间隔的策略
避免高峰时段:设置固定时间间隔时应避开网站访问高峰期,以免影响用户体验。
考虑任务性质:对于资源密集型的定时任务,应适当缩短固定时间间隔,防止长时间占用过多资源。
闲置超时的策略
监控流量:根据网站的实际访问流量调整闲置超时参数,以最大化资源利用效率。
平衡性能与效率:在保证网站性能的前提下,尽可能减少闲置超时时间,以快速释放不用的资源。
常见错误与问题解答
未正确设置固定时间间隔导致的问题
现象:网站定时任务偶尔失效。
解决:确认固定时间间隔是否设置得过短,导致在完成任务前就进行了回收。
闲置超时设置不当的影响
现象:网站在低访问时段响应缓慢。
解决:检查闲置超时是否过短,导致频繁启动应用程序池,增加系统负担。
相关问答FAQs
IIS定时任务失败的常见原因有哪些?
答:常见原因包括固定时间间隔设置过短、闲置超时设置不合理、应用程序代码错误等。
如何确定最佳的固定时间间隔和闲置超时设置?
答:需要根据网站的访问模式、资源使用情况及任务性质进行多次测试和调整,以找到最优配置。
通过上述详细的步骤和策略介绍,可以帮助网站管理员更好地在IIS中配置和优化定时任务的运行,确保网站的高效和稳定运行。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/966129.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复